选项卡_5 PCIE等


向导的第5页(图4-14)允许您配置PCI Express和串行ATA(SATA)功能的接收器。 此外,还提供了RX带外(OOB)信号,伪随机比特流序列(PRBS)检测器以及通道绑定和时钟校正设置的配置选项。

选项

描述

Transition Time

To P2

整数值介于0到65,535之间。设置计数器以确定PCI Express的P2电源状态的转换时间。有关确定每个计数的时间值的详细信息,请参阅7系列FPGA GTX / GTH收发器用户指南(UG476)[参考7]。XAUI示例不需要此功能,并使用默认设置100。

From P2

整数值介于0到65,535之间。设置计数器以确定PCI Express的P2电源状态的转换时间。有关确定每个计数的时间值的详细信息,请参阅7系列FPGA GTX / GTH收发器用户指南(UG476)[参考7]。

XAUI示例不需要此功能,并使用默认设置60。

To/From non-P2

整数值介于0到65,535之间。设置计数器以确定与PCI Express以外的电源状态之间的转换时间。

有关确定每个计数的时间值的详细信息,请参阅7系列FPGA GTX / GTH收发器用户指南(UG476)[参考7]。

XAUI示例不需要此功能,并使用默认设置25。

Optional Ports

LOOPBACK

3位信号使各种数据环回模式能够进行测试。

RXSTATUS

3位接收器状态信号。该信号的编码取决于RXSTATUS编码格式的设置。

RXVALID

高电平有效PCI Express RX OOB /信标信号。表示RXDATA和RXCHARISK [3:0]上的符号锁定和有效数据。

COMINITDET

Active-High初始化检测信号。

COMSASDET

SATA的高电平有效检测信号。

COMWAKEDET

高 - 高唤醒检测信号。

TXCOMINIT

传输初始化端口。

TXCOMSAS

OOB信号。

TXCOMWAKE

OOB信号。

COMFINISH

完成OOB。

TXDETECTRX

PIPE接口,用于符合PCI Express规范的控制信号。激活PCI Express接收器检测功能。功能取决于TXPOWERDOWN,RXPOWERDOWN,TXELECIDLE,TXCHARDISPMODE和TXCHARDISPVAL的状态。如果RXSTATUS编码格式设置为SATA,则此端口不可用。

TXELECIDLE

将变送器驱动至电气空闲状态(无差分电压)。在PCI Express模式下,此选项用于电气空闲模式。功能取决于TXPOWERDOWN,RXPOWERDOWN,TXELECIDLE,TXCHARDISPMODE和TXCHARDISPVAL的状态。

PHYSTATUS

PCI Express接收检测支持信号。表示完成了几个PHY功能。

TXPOWERDOWN

变送器的断电端口。

RXPOWERDOWN

接收器的断电端口。

LOOPBACK

3位信号使各种数据环回模式能够进行测试。

RXSTATUS

3位接收器状态信号。该信号的编码取决于RXSTATUS编码格式的设置。

 

Table 4-28: OOB Signal Detection

选项

描述

Use RX OOB Signal Detection

启用内部OOB信号检测器。 OOB信号检测用于PCIe和SATA。

 

Table 4-29: OOB Signal Detection

选项

描述

Use PRBS Detector

启用内部PRBS检测器。 应用程序可以使用此功能来实现内置自测试。

Use Port TXPRBSSEL

选择PRBS传输控制端口。

UsePort TXPRBSFORCEERR

启用PRBS强制错误控制端口。 该端口控制将错误插入比特流。

RXPRBSERR_LOOPBACK

选择此选项可将RXPRBSERR位环回到同一收发器的TXPRBSFORCEERR。


Table 4-30: Channel Bonding Setup

选项

描述

Use Channel Bonding

使用唯一字符序列启用接收器通道绑定逻辑。 识别后,这些序列允许在接收缓冲区中添加或删除字符,以对多个数据收发器进行字节对齐。

Sequence Length

从下拉列表中选择唯一通道绑定序列中的字符数。 XAUI示例使用1。

Sequence Max Skew

从下拉列表中选择可以通过通道绑定处理的字符的最大偏斜。 必须始终小于通道绑定序列之间最小距离的一半。 XAUI示例使用7。

Use Two Channel

激活可选的第二通道绑定序列。 检测任一序列都会触发通道绑定。

 

Table 4-31: Clock Correction Setup

选项

描述

Use Clock Correction

使用唯一字符序列启用接收器时钟校正逻辑。 识别后,这些序列允许在接收缓冲区中添加或删除字符,以防止由于发送/接收时钟频率的微小差异导致的缓冲区下溢/溢出。

Sequence Length

从下拉列表中选择唯一时钟校正序列中的字符数(子序列)。

XAUI示例使用1。

PPM Offset

表示发送和接收时钟之间的PPM偏移。

Periodicity of the CC Sequence

指示CC序列在数据流中插入的时间间隔

Use Two Clock

Correction Sequences

激活可选的第二时钟校正序列。 检测任一序列都会触发时钟校正。

 

通道绑定和时钟校正序列

向导的第6页(图4-15)允许您定义通道绑定序列。

表4-32说明了序列定义设置,表4-31,第64页介绍了时钟设置设置。

选项

描述

Byte (Symbol)

设置每个符号以匹配协议所需的模式。XAUI序列长度为8位。01111100用于通道绑定。00011100用于时钟校正。其他符号被禁用,因为序列长度设置为1。

K Character

选择8B / 10B解码时,此选项可用。选中时,与XAUI的情况一样,符号为8B / 10B K字符。

Inverted Disparity

一些具有8B / 10B解码的协议使用具有故意反转差异的符号。

在序列中预期出现此类符号时,应检查此选项。

Don’t Care

通过选中此选项,多字节序列可以具有通配符。序列中未使用的字节会自动设置此选项。

摘要

向导的第7页(图4-16)提供了所选配置参数的摘要。查看设置后,单击“生成”退出并生成包装器。

 

 

 






快来扫描下方二维码关注公众号,领取站内所有相关资料,所有哦~

有建议、有需求、有疑问、联系我

<